Tayeb wore this priceless jersey while conducting the final of Saff Championship 2013 in Kathmandu, Nepal. It was sold for Tk5.55 lakhs, with Satkhira Chamber of Commerce president Nasim Faruk Khan winning the bid on Facebook auction arranged by Auction 4 Action Saturday. The Fifa chief wrote a letter to Tayeb to congratulate him, and encourage initiatives with regards to Covid-19. “Together we will succeed, in Bangladesh and in the world, to overcome this unprecedented situation and to continue to bring joy, harmony and happiness, thanks to our beloved sport, football,” says the letter from Zurich dated Thursday.
